The Senior QA Manager for Finance Transformation will lead the quality strategy, validation, and control framework for major financial change programmes, including ERP implementations (e.g., SAP, Oracle, NetSuite), process automation, and operating model redesigns. You will ensure that transformed finance processes are accurate, compliant, and deliver the intended business benefits.
